However, kernel saves the FP registers to the thread.fstate only before scheduling out the process. If no process switch happens during the exception handling process, kernel will not have a chance to save the latest value of FP registers to thread.fstate. It will cause the value of FP registers in the core dump file may be incorrect. To solve this problem, this patch force lets kernel save the FP register into the thread.fstate if the target task_struct equals the current.
